Mark Strawbridge’s Mazda 616 geared up in the D.O.T approved competition tyre, the Nankang AR-1. A great set to hit the track with boasting impressive performance featuring Nankang’s improved N17 compound, 80 Treadwear and a tread depth of 5.5mm. A perfect choice for Mark with his love for adrenaline-fueled street sprints and hill climbs.

Another piece we were happy to see out on display was the West Supply Cruiser. Leading up to Fieldays, the good folks at West Supply had a super top-secret project going on behind the scenes, a project we were proud to have been a part of. In 4 weeks, the team resurrected their 35 year-old cruiser in time for Fieldays 2021. Safe to say the team made it on time in restoring the 60 series cruiser back to her former glory to display loud and proud at the West Supply site at Fieldays. Perched upon Toyo Open Country M/Ts, the old girl is ready to go about missions and explore the open country.
